diff options
author | dec05eba <0xdec05eba@gmail.com> | 2018-05-01 14:57:29 +0200 |
---|---|---|
committer | dec05eba <0xdec05eba@gmail.com> | 2018-05-01 14:57:32 +0200 |
commit | b0cc417bc9289fdd5c98028136e37c6a6ee62944 (patch) | |
tree | bb1646b4436d56bc10e103af0c03e157670f32fd /src/DatabaseStorage.cpp | |
parent | 8da5ba7f057978b224868028679cbda9e11089ab (diff) |
Update ntp dependency with bug fix, make error messages better
Diffstat (limited to 'src/DatabaseStorage.cpp')
-rw-r--r-- | src/DatabaseStorage.cpp | 8 |
1 files changed, 8 insertions, 0 deletions
diff --git a/src/DatabaseStorage.cpp b/src/DatabaseStorage.cpp index 233f7c6..9c64a86 100644 --- a/src/DatabaseStorage.cpp +++ b/src/DatabaseStorage.cpp @@ -822,6 +822,14 @@ namespace odhtdb return localUsers; } + DatabaseStorageObject* DatabaseStorage::getDataById(const Hash &dataHash) + { + auto storageIt = storedDataHash.find(dataHash); + if(storageIt != storedDataHash.end()) + return storageIt->second; + return nullptr; + } + std::pair<bool, std::shared_ptr<OwnedMemory>> DatabaseStorage::getNodeDecryptionKey(const Hash &nodeHash) { auto nodeDecryptionKeyIt = nodeDecryptionKeyMap.find(nodeHash); |